Adding beneficiaries in our Sportstalk post is I think will be beneficial and an advancement to the future of the platform. I think setting beneficiaries to your post will add a great convenience to all users especially when they intentionally allocate a portion of their earnings to :
- Charities / Donations / Programs
- Savings
- Contest Prizes
- Ease of Reward distribution (easy to allocate your rewards to your alt account)
- Funding
- etc.
I think it will be first agreed by the Steem-Engine team before it will happen on Sportstalk. I don't know much about the technicality/coding about it but I'm pretty sure it can be done easily considering it had been already implemented in Steemit.
For anyone wants to allocate a portion of their earnings to savings this will be a perfect feature for us. For anyone who wants to allocate a portion of their savings to fund some projects this will be a great tool for us. For anyone who wants to donate a portion of their savings to someone this will be an amazing addition to Sportstalk.
As for the cons, I don't really think there are negative implication about this post aside from making a mistake in adding beneficiaries which I highly doubt. For you to set a beneficiary, you need to manually add the user and his corresponding share of the post reward. What do you think guys?
